How are my payments protected?

You can safely make purchases by adding your cards to your Google Wallet as an encrypted virtual account number is assigned for each card you add on each device, so its actual number remains secure. Your actual card number is not stored on the device or shared with merchants.

Please note that the receipt issued after each successful Google Pay transaction you make will display the virtual account number.

See here how your payment details are protected in Google Pay.

Is there a charge for using Google Pay?

No, there is no charge from Piraeus Bank for the registration of its cards in Google Wallet or their use for Google Pay transactions.

Can I add any Piraeus Bank card to Google Wallet?

All Piraeus Bank Visa and Mastercard® cards (debit, credit, prepaid reloadable) for individual or business/corporate cardholders can be added to Google Pay.

How do I add a card to Google Wallet?

Add your cards by following the steps below:

A) Via the Piraeus app (Android):

  1. Log in to the Piraeus app on your Android device and visit the "Cards" section.
  2. Select the card you wish to add and then select "Add to Google Pay".
  3. Carry out your identification with your quick login and follow the steps.
  4. Read the terms of use of Piraeus Bank and if you agree, select "Accept".
  5. If required, enter the unique OTP code that you will receive by SMS on the mobile phone number you have registered with the bank.


The registration of your card in Google Wallet is completed. Repeat the same process for each of your cards that you wish to add to your Google Wallet.

B) Via the Google Wallet app:

  1. Download the Google Wallet app from the Google Play Store on your Android device.
  2. Open the Google Wallet app, select "Add to Wallet +", then select "Payment Card".
  3. Enter your card details and then click "Save and continue".
  4. Read the terms of use of Piraeus Bank and if you agree, select "Accept".
  5. Select the OTP one-time use code as the verification method if required.
  6. Enter the unique OTP code that you will receive via SMS on the mobile phone number you have registered with the bank.


Your card is now active in Google Wallet for payments with Google Pay! If you wish to add more Piraeus Bank cards to your Google Wallet, you will need to repeat the process for each card.

Can I see my recent transactions with Google Pay?

Yes. You can view your recent transactions at the Google Wallet app, for each of your cards on the device with which they were made. 

For the full history of transactions you can visit Piraeus e-banking or the Piraeus app. See how here.

Can I make a contactless payment with my digital wallet without my device being connected to the internet?

Yes, an internet connection is not necessary to make a contactless transaction with Google Pay. 

How do I know that my contactless transaction with Google Pay was successful?

Each transaction via Google Pay is considered complete upon issuance of a receipt, where provided, for the amount of the transaction that occurred.

How do I choose which card I want to use with Google Pay?

You can manage your cards at any time at Google Wallet and set a default card for your payments. See how here.

Do I keep the benefits of my card when I make a transaction with Google Pay?

Yes, you retain the benefits provided by each card you use.

Can I pay in interest-free installments on my card via Google Pay?

With Google Pay, you can pay in up to 12 interest-free installments on your Piraeus Visa credit card, at merchants in Greece that offer special interest-free installment programs. 

If you have a Piraeus Mastercard® credit card, for transactions with interest-free installments at the merchant’s point of sale, you can use your physical credit card. Alternatively, learn more about the “Transactions Split into Installments” service here

 

Can I use Google Wallet app on my Fitbit smartwatch?

Yes, you can use Google Wallet app on your Fitbit smartwatch to make contactless transactions where Google Pay is accepted. 
For more information visit Fitbit Help and Google Wallet Help.
 

Can I make contactless transactions at ATMs with Google Pay?

Yes, if your card allows ATM transactions, you can use Google Pay to make contactless cash withdrawals and balance inquiries at ATMs that have contactless transaction functionality by charging the card (in the case of credit and prepaid cards) or the card's main linked account (in the case of debit cards).

Is there a limit to the transaction amount I can use via Google Pay?

No, you can transact up to your card limit.

I can't complete adding my card to my Google Wallet, what can I do?

If for any reason you are unable to complete the process of adding your card to your Google Wallet or if you did not receive the unique OTP code sent to you by SMS, you will need to remove the card from your Google Wallet and repeat the process of adding it from the beginning.

In case you still cannot complete the process of adding, you can contact Customer Service at 210 3288000.

The physical card that I have added to Google Pay has been lost/ stolen, what should I do?

In case of theft or loss of your card, please contact Customer Service immediately at 210 3288000. Your physical card will be replaced and as soon as you receive the new one and activate it, your Google Wallet will be automatically updated without any further action required on your part.

Google Pay automatic updates exclude debit cards that are reissued due to loss, theft or damage from the bank's branches or via call center, which will require you to go through the process of adding the new card to Google Wallet.

I have requested/I am waiting for my card to be replaced, what should I do until the new natural plastic arrives? How will I make transactions with it?

In case a registered in Google Pay card is replaced, either due to expiration or upon your request due to theft, loss or damage, transactions via Google Pay may continue to be performed with it, for a limited period of time, even if the new physical card has not been activated yet. This period is defined by the Bank and is provided for your convenience and does not replace your obligation to activate the new physical card. This period is not provided for debit cards reissued due to theft, loss or damage, at Piraeus Bank branches or via call center.
